6 Bible Verses about Acceptance, Of Instruction
Most Relevant Verses
and you have quite forgotten the encouraging words which are addressed to you as sons, and which say, "My son, do not think lightly of the Lord's discipline, and do not faint when He corrects you; for those whom the Lord loves He disciplines: and He scourges every son whom He acknowledges." The sufferings that you are enduring are for your discipline. God is dealing with you as sons; for what son is there whom his father does not discipline?
All whom I hold dear, I reprove and chastise; therefore be in earnest and repent.
Going forward a short distance He fell on His face and prayed. "My Father," He said, "if it is possible, let this cup pass away from me; nevertheless, not as I will, but as Thou willest."
and He said, "Abba! my Father! all things are possible for Thee: take this cup of suffering away from me: and yet not what I desire, but what Thou desirest."
"Father, if it be Thy will, take this cup away from me; yet not my will but Thine be done!"
Now we know that for those who love God all things are working together for good--for those, I mean, whom with deliberate purpose He has called.
